A Sensible Option for Downsizers
Four bedroom bungalows also appeal to downsizing buyers.
Many homeowners leaving larger multi-storey houses choose this style
because it provides comfortable space on a single level.
Living areas, bedrooms and facilities are all located on the same floor,
which makes moving around the home easier.
Couples expecting visits from children or grandchildren
can use extra bedrooms to accommodate guests
without making the home feel crowded.
Single-storey homes are often viewed as practical for the future.
Design details such as step-free access, wider hallways and easy garden entry
may also support easier living if mobility needs change over time.

Important Factors When Buying a 4 Bedroom Bungalow
Choosing the right bungalow involves more than checking the number of bedrooms.
Buyers should also review the layout, features and location.
Layout and room arrangement –
Choose layouts where bedrooms are positioned away from busy living spaces.
This separation can support quieter and more organised daily living.
Storage and everyday practicality –
Storage is especially useful in single-storey homes.
Integrated cupboards, utility areas here and garage space can improve day-to-day organisation.
Location and local services –
Nearby amenities, transport options and parks are also important.
A well-positioned bungalow can provide both convenience and a peaceful setting.
Common Questions About Buying a 4 Bedroom Bungalow
Can larger families live comfortably in a four bedroom bungalow?
Yes. Extra bedrooms allow space for children, guests or home working
while communal living spaces remain comfortable.
Are bungalow plots usually wider than standard houses?
In many cases they do.
Because bungalows are built on a single level,
they commonly sit on wider plots
allowing space for gardens and outdoor seating.
Is a bungalow a good long-term housing option?
Many buyers view bungalows as suitable for long-term living
because the layout remains practical over time.
Can one bedroom function as a home office?
Yes. A spare bedroom can easily become a dedicated workspace
for remote or hybrid working.
Do bungalows tend to hold their value in the UK housing market?
Bungalows are usually available in smaller numbers compared with houses,
which can contribute to steady buyer demand.
Do new-build bungalows offer improved energy performance?
Many recently constructed bungalows include improved insulation,
efficient heating systems and updated building standards
that can help reduce energy use.
